 Q. Are inflatable boats pool toys?

 

         No, inflatable boats can be used in oceans, lakes and rivers.  Depending on the inflatable they can even be used in rapids.

 

 

 

Q. Can I use a motor on my inflatable boat

 

         Yes, depending on your boat you can use either an electric or gas outboard.

 

 

 

Q.Do inflatable boats easily puncture?

 

         No, we have been using our boats for 2 years and have only had one small puncture and we did not even realize it until we got out of the water.  A quick repair with the kit included has been solid for over a year so far.

 

 

Q. How long will a battery last using an electric motor?

 

         This depends on the motor but we use a 30 pound thrust motor and with our deep cycle battery can get 3 hours if we use the motor at full speed up to 6 hours if we are using slower speeds.

 

 

 

Q. Are Sea Eagle inflatables hard to set up?

 

            Most boats can be set up in under 30 minutes and get easier every time you do it.

 

 

Q. Do I need a Marine radio?

 

            No you are only required to have a marine radio if your boat is over 20 feet but if you are going to be using your boat in the ocean or in a bay area it is a good safety precaution to have one. Q. What other safety equipment do I need?

 

            Almost all state boating regulations require a PFD (personal flotation device or life vest) for everyone on the boat. If you are going to be using the boat at night you will need lights there are battery operated lights available.

Q. Do I need a boat ramp to launch my boat?

 

              No, you do not need much water under your boat to get started at all. Kayaks can float in less than 6 inches of water; if you are using a motor on one of the other boats a foot of water under your boat should be enough.

Q. What accessories do I need for my boat?

              Thats up to you, what you need and how much you want to spend. The floorboards are a great addition if you are going to use a motor, they help support your battery if you are using an electric motor. Some people like the bench seats that are available, they are great for fishing but we use our SE 8 and 9 for pleasure cruising and prefer to sit on an inflatable seat and plain old and cheap stadium seat pads. They also make a canopy for some of the boats we decided against this just because we like being out in the sun and usually do not go out when it is raining.
